Woodford County is steeped in tradition and history. The Courthouse that sits at the center of town is no different. Built in the 1960s, Woodford County Fiscal Court has made some significant improvements to the exterior of the facility. The two-pipe hot water/chilled water system was original to the Courthouse. Through the ESPC, Woodford County will be replacing all pieces of mechanical equipment along with installing all new piping as the upgrades will convert the facility to a four-pipe system. In addition to improved comfort and efficiency, the upgrades to the core system will help the Courthouse realize operational cost savings well into the future. Also included in the scope are significant renovations at the Detention Center, Animal Shelter, Senior Citizens Center, and Road Garage.

The project covered upgrades to 5 facilities. Energy conservation measures that were incorporated consisted of the following:

  • Lighting retrofits and occupancy sensors
  • Major mechanical renovations
  • Roof replacements
  • Building envelope sealing
  • Water conservation
  • Generator & life safety upgrades
